In the last couple of weeks, I have developed a new symptom, rectal pain.
The pain is sort of an ache, with spasms, (not soreness like a fissure or hemarrhoid)(sorry about the spelling). It is there all the time, but seems to get worse after a BM. There also seems to be accompanying leg pain and pain in my tail bone.
I also am having more BM's and gas, and the urge to move my bowels all the time. I am not constipated btw.
I have been diagnosed with IBS, but I have had that for years without the above symptoms.
I also have a newly diagnosed cystocele.
Does this ring a bell with anyone? I am seeing my uro tomorrow re the cystocele so will ask him,but I wanted to see if I could get any input before I go to see him.

Yes, it can definitely be a big part of the IC/pelvic pain syndrome. Depending on how much you've read or doctors you've seen, you may now be aware that IC is a syndrome that manifests in really different ways in different people...and the current understanding is that it involves nerves and muscles of the pelvic floor, hence those that support rectum and bladder....and since all the organs are so close together and the nerves so intertwined, there's a lot of crossover pain and symptoms. A great book is Ending Female Pain by Isa Herrera, and a good PT who specializes in pelvic pain should be able to help you a lot with rectal/bowel pain...and there are B &O suppositories that are very effective for those symptoms.
